Spider Crane vs. Mini Crawler Crane: What's the Real Difference? (2026 Buyer's Guide)

page views :
Release time : 2026-07-28

Here's something that trips up almost every first-time buyer we talk to: they search "mini crawler crane" and "spider crane" thinking they're shopping for two completely different machines. Then they get three quotes back, and two of them are basically the same thing with a different sticker on the side.

So let's clear this up once and for all.
A spider crane is a type of mini crawler crane. But not every mini crawler crane qualifies as a spider crane. The distinction matters more than most salespeople will admit, because it affects everything from how the machine deploys its outriggers to whether it'll fit through your building's service elevator.
We've pulled together real specifications from a full production lineup — 1.2 tons all the way up to 16 tons — so you can see exactly where the lines get drawn. No marketing gloss. Just numbers and job-site logic.

What Actually Makes a "Spider Crane" a Spider Crane?

The name comes from the outrigger layout. When a spider crane sets up, its legs splay outward in multiple directions — typically three or four legs that extend independently, sometimes at different lengths depending on the terrain. From above, it looks like a spider. Hence the name.

A generic mini crawler crane might use a simpler H-frame outrigger setup, or even rely purely on track width for stability. That's the core design split.
But here's where it gets practical. Spider cranes in the 1.2T to 4T range tend to share a very specific DNA:
  • Rubber track chassis (not steel) — this is non-negotiable if you're working on finished floors, marble lobbies, or rooftop membranes

  • Compact transport dimensions — we're talking machines that fit through a standard 800mm doorway

  • Multi-section telescopic booms with luffing capability (0–78° angle range is standard)

  • 360° continuous slew — no dead zones

Once you get into the 5T+ territory, things start to shift. The chassis gets wider, steel tracks appear on the heavier models, and the outrigger systems become more sophisticated with hydraulic telescoping legs rather than manual screw-out types.

The Spec Sheet Nobody Shows You

Most comparison articles online give you two or three cherry-picked numbers and call it a day. That's useless when you're trying to figure out if a machine will actually work on your site. So here's a full breakdown across the tonnage range, pulled from actual production data:

Compact Class (1.2T – 2T): The "Fits in an Elevator" Machines

Parameter1.2T1.5T2T
Self-weight1.3T1.7T1.8T
Max working radius5.35m6m6m
Max lift height6.3m6.5m6.5m
Boom sections444
Boom length range2.5m – 6.3mup to 6.5mup to 6.5m
EngineHonda 390CC gasolineHonda 390CC gasolineHonda 390CC gasoline
Fuel capacity6L8L8L
Overall dimensions (L×W×H)2.48m × 0.65m × 1.5m2.5m × 0.65m × 1.5m2.78m × 0.71m × 1.62m
Track width180mm (rubber)180mm (rubber)180mm (rubber)
Outrigger spread (max)3580 × 3380 × 3380mm3600 × 3400 × 3400mm3620 × 3440 × 3470mm
Gradeability25° (36%)25° (36%)25° (36%)
Travel speed0–2.5 km/h0–2.5 km/h0–2.5 km/h
Notice something? The 1.2T and 1.5T are nearly identical in footprint — both just 650mm wide. That's narrower than most interior doorways. If you're doing glass panel installation inside a high-rise, or swapping out HVAC units on a rooftop with limited access, this is your category.
The Honda 390CC gasoline engine is a deliberate choice here. It's lighter than diesel, starts reliably down to -50°C (yes, that's the rated cold-start performance), and produces less vibration — important when you're working near finished surfaces.

Mid-Range (3T – 4T): Where Diesel Takes Over

Parameter3T4T
Self-weight2.7T3T
Max working radius10m13m
Max lift height10.8m15m
Boom sections67
Boom length range3.1m – 10.8m3.1m – 15m
EngineChangchai 380G, 3-cyl, 14.7kW dieselChangchai 380G, 3-cyl, 14.7kW diesel
Power configDual (diesel + electric motor)Dual (diesel + electric motor)
Overall dimensions3.5m × 0.8m × 1.85m4.25m × 1.0m × 1.83m
Track width220mm (rubber)230mm (rubber)
Outrigger spread4300 × 3700 × 4300mm4230 × 3830 × 4310mm
This is the jump that catches people off guard. Going from 2T to 3T isn't just "a bit more capacity." You're switching from gasoline to diesel, from 4 boom sections to 6, and the working radius nearly doubles. The 3T model also introduces dual power — a diesel engine for outdoor work and an AC380V electric motor for indoor or noise-sensitive environments.
That dual-power setup is a genuine game-changer on sites with strict noise ordinances. You can run the electric motor inside a hospital wing or a data center, then switch to diesel the moment you roll outside. No separate machine needed.
The 4T pushes further with a 7-section boom reaching 15m. At that height, you're handling curtain wall panels on mid-rise buildings, setting rooftop mechanical units, or doing transformer maintenance at substations.

Heavy Class (5T – 8T): Serious Lifting, Still Compact

Parameter5T8T
Self-weight6.7T8.7T
Max working radius15m18m
Max lift height17m21m
Boom sections55
Boom length range4.5m – 17m5.5m – 21m
EngineYuchai 58kW dieselYuchai 58kW diesel
Hoist speed12m/min (4-rope, 2-speed)12m/min (4-rope, 2-speed)
Wire ropeØ11mm × 60mØ12mm × 80m
Overall dimensions4.7m × 1.5m × 2.25m6.15m × 1.6m × 2.25m
Track width300mm (rubber)350mm (rubber)
Slew speed360° / 38sec360° / 38sec
Outrigger spread5800 × 4900 × 5600mm7000 × 5070 × 6700mm
A few things stand out in this bracket. First, the slew speed drops to 38 seconds per full rotation (compared to 60 seconds on the smaller models). That sounds like a small detail until you're doing repetitive pick-and-place cycles on a steel erection job — it shaves real time off every lift.
Second, the 5T introduces a two-speed winch. You get fine control at low speed for precision setting, then kick into high speed for rapid hook travel when you're just repositioning. Operators who've used single-speed machines and then switch to two-speed tend to not want to go back.
The 8T is where you start seeing the machine behave more like a traditional mobile crane, just in a package that still fits on a standard flatbed trailer. 21m of lift height with an 18m working radius covers the vast majority of commercial construction lifting tasks.

Heavy-Duty Class (10T – 16T): Steel Tracks Enter the Chat

Parameter10T12T16T
Self-weight10.5T12.5T16.5T
Max working radius18m19m23m
Max lift height21m21m25m
Boom sections555
Boom length range5.5m – 21m5.5m – 21m6.5m – 25m
EngineYunnei 76kW dieselYunnei 76kW dieselYuchai 85kW diesel
Wire ropeØ12mm × 100mØ12mm × 120mØ12mm × 160m
Overall dimensions5.9m × 1.8m × 2.3m6.15m × 1.86m × 2.48m7.35m × 2.13m × 2.68m
Track typeSteelSteelSteel
Track width300mm400mm400mm
Outrigger systemManual + hydraulic telescopic + hydraulic supportManual + hydraulic telescopic + hydraulic supportManual + hydraulic telescopic + hydraulic support
Here's the big shift: steel tracks. From 10T upward, rubber tracks are gone. Why? Because at these weights, the ground pressure demands a more durable contact surface, and the machines are no longer intended for finished-floor work. You're on raw earth, gravel pads, or concrete slabs at this point.
The outrigger system also upgrades significantly. On the compact models, you manually screw out the legs and then hydraulic cylinders provide the final support. On the 10T+, the legs themselves telescope hydraulically — you're deploying a 7-meter outrigger spread without leaving the operator's seat.
The 16T is genuinely impressive for its class. A 25m max lift height and 23m working radius, packed into a machine that's still only 7.35m long and 2.13m wide. Compare that to a conventional 16T mobile crane, which might need 12m+ of setup space just for the outriggers. On a congested urban site, that difference is the entire ballgame.

So When Do You Actually Need One vs. the Other?

Let's get blunt about this.
You want a spider crane (compact, rubber-track, 1.2T–4T) when:
  • You're working inside a building — glass installation, interior steelwork, equipment placement

  • Floor protection matters (marble, epoxy, raised access floors)

  • Access is through standard doorways, elevators, or narrow corridors

  • You need to set up and tear down multiple times per day

  • The job involves precision placement more than raw lifting power

You want a heavier crawler spider crane (5T–16T) when:
  • You're outdoors on unprepared ground

  • Lift weights exceed 3–4 tons regularly

  • You need working radii beyond 13m

  • The machine stays in one location for hours or days

  • You're doing structural steel, precast panels, or mechanical unit setting

You probably don't need a spider crane at all when:
  • Your lifts are consistently over 20 tons (get a proper mobile crane)

  • You need to travel long distances between lifts on public roads (spider cranes top out at 2.5 km/h — they're not road vehicles)

  • Ground conditions are stable, open, and unrestricted (a rough-terrain crane might be faster to deploy)

The Stuff That Actually Breaks (And How to Prevent It)

Nobody writes about this in the brochures, so we will.
The number one maintenance failure on spider cranes is neglected slew ring lubrication. The turntable bearing takes enormous lateral loads, especially when you're lifting near maximum radius. The manufacturer spec calls for greasing every 20 days with molybdenum sulfide heavy-duty grease — not lithium grease, not "whatever's in the bucket." Molybdenum sulfide. It handles the extreme pressure that a slew ring generates.
Second most common issue: wire rope inspection. On the compact models, you're running Ø8mm rope. On the 5T+, it's Ø11–12mm. Either way, if you see more than 6 broken wires in one rope lay, or any sign of kinking, replace it. Don't "get one more week out of it." A wire rope failure under load isn't an inconvenience — it's a fatality risk.
Third: hydraulic oil temperature. These machines use hydraulic systems for everything — boom telescoping, luffing, slewing, outrigger deployment, travel. In hot climates (Middle East, Southeast Asia, Australian summers), the hydraulic cooling system needs to be checked weekly. A clogged cooler leads to sluggish operation, and operators compensate by pushing the controls harder, which accelerates pump wear. It's a vicious cycle.

The engine oil (SI 10W-30) and gearbox oil (CKC220 mineral gear oil) both need changing every 100 operating hours. That's roughly every 2–3 weeks on an active site. Miss those intervals and you'll be rebuilding a gearbox at 800 hours instead of 3,000.

Certifications: What to Ask For Before You Wire a Deposit

If you're importing a spider crane from China — and let's be honest, that's where the vast majority of these machines are manufactured — you need to verify three things before money changes hands:
  1. CE Machinery Directive compliance (2006/42/EC). This is non-negotiable for EU market entry. Ask for the EC Type Examination Certificate, not just a "CE sticker." The certificate should reference EN ISO 12100:2010 (risk assessment) and the relevant EN standards for cranes.
  2. ISO 9001:2015 quality management certification. This tells you the factory has documented processes. It doesn't guarantee quality, but its absence is a red flag.
  3. Electromagnetic Compatibility (EMC) certification if the machine has electronic controls, load moment indicators, or remote control systems. The EN IEC 61000 series applies here.

A legitimate manufacturer will have all three and will send you the certificate numbers without hesitation. If they stall, walk away.

Picking the Right Tonnage: A Quick Decision Framework

Still not sure which size you need? Work backward from these three questions:
Question 1: What's your heaviest single lift?
Take that weight, multiply by 1.25 (that's your safety margin for dynamic loading), and that's your minimum rated capacity.
Question 2: What's your maximum working radius at that weight?
Every spider crane's capacity drops dramatically as radius increases. A "5-ton" crane might only lift 1 ton at 12m radius. Check the load chart — not the nameplate.
Question 3: What's your access constraint?
If the machine needs to pass through a 1m-wide gate, your options are limited to the 4T and below (the 4T is exactly 1.0m wide). If you've got a 1.5m opening, the 5T fits. Beyond 1.8m, everything up to the 16T is on the table.

Final Thought

The "spider crane vs. mini crawler crane" debate is mostly a terminology problem. What actually matters is whether the machine in front of you has the right combination of lift capacity, working radius, physical dimensions, and track type for your specific site.
A 1.2T spider crane that fits through your building's service door is infinitely more useful than a 16T machine sitting uselessly in the parking lot because it can't get inside.
Match the machine to the constraint. Not the other way around.
